Output 8620e47e904178827ff68b4e6f9665eb36deaf57d39929655ab2603b92a6f20a:9

value
129140163
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 468186948de71ed4f397ab9943b6e1d9fd346ab93dc2e456e298cb1a0e49147b
address
bc1pg6qcd9yduu0dfuuh4wv58dhpm87ng64e8hpwg4hznr935rjfz3asd5eee8
transaction
8620e47e904178827ff68b4e6f9665eb36deaf57d39929655ab2603b92a6f20a
confirmations
13431
spent
true